Home
Generate Challenge
Find Inspiration
Color Palettes
Font Pairings
Login
Signup
Support Us
Home
Generate Challenge
Find Inspiration
Explore
Support Us
Login
Signup
HOMUNCULUS INC.
homunculus Inc. is a creative digital production in Japan. This is our new corporate site.
#1d1d1c
#b3b0a8
#726e5f
#899591
#868b94
Go to website